He\u2019s the Composer-in-Residence for the group, and this isn\u2019t just any <a href=\"https:\/\/thehoneycombers.com\/hong-kong\/hong-kong-bands-local-music\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">band<\/a> or chamber music group out there \u2013 the quintet features both western and Chinese instruments. These include the chromatic harmonica (played by Steffi Leung), melodica and recorder (played by David Tong), cello (played by Erica Wong), zhongruan (played by Eddie Kung), and erhu (played by Benjamin Tong). For this, I\u2019ve always felt blessed and I\u2019m really thankful to my parents.<\/p>\n<p>When I was about ten years old, I initiated learning the violin, followed by the piano and clarinet. Understanding these instruments, which belong to different sections of the orchestra, has proven to be very helpful to my composing. This is because I\u2019m familiar with what each instrument is capable of doing, hence I can write better and more suitably for the performers.<\/p>\n<h3>How did studying music vary in Hong Kong and in the US?<\/h3>\n<p>I completed my Bachelor\u2019s and Master\u2019s degrees in Hong Kong, with the former at Hong Kong Baptist University (HKBU) and the latter in The Hong Kong Academy for Performing Arts (APA). When I started out as an undergrad, I hadn\u2019t actually considered becoming a full-time musician. This changed when I was accepted into HKBU\u2019s composition class, during which I developed a strong interest in composing. HKBU also provided me with an excellent foundation in music, in general.<\/p>\n<p>Then, when I was studying composition in APA, I was exposed to a lot of traditional Chinese music, as well as cross-disciplinary and multimedia works. I had the chance to investigate how music worked together with film, dance, and theatre.<\/p>\n<p>Next, I went to Indiana University Jacobs School of Music for my doctoral degree. Though I\u2019ve had to come back to Hong Kong due to the pandemic, I\u2019ve been able to work on a contemporary opera called <em>In the Midst of\u2026<\/em> which allowed me to explore more experimental music and virtual platforms.<\/p>\n<h3>Many artists tend to be perfectionists. What drew you to learning about overtone singing and other lesser known world music instruments?<\/h3>\n<figure id=\"attachment_186398\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-186398\" style=\"width: 900px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-medium wp-image-186398 lazyload\" data-src=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2021\/11\/hippocrates-cheng-interview-3-900x643.jpeg\" alt=\"hippocrates cheng sync 5 music ensemble hong kong\" width=\"900\" height=\"643\" data-srcset=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2021\/11\/hippocrates-cheng-interview-3-900x643.jpeg 900w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2021\/11\/hippocrates-cheng-interview-3-768x549.jpeg 768w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2021\/11\/hippocrates-cheng-interview-3.jpeg 1400w\" data-sizes=\"(max-width: 900px) 100vw, 900px\" src=\"data:image\/gif;base64,R0lGODlhAQABAAAAACH5BAEKAAEALAAAAAABAAEAAAICTAEAOw==\" style=\"--smush-placeholder-width: 900px; --smush-placeholder-aspect-ratio: 900\/643;\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-186398\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Sync 5 performed several pieces written by Hippocrates in its debut concert, \u2018Liminality\u2019, in October 2021<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>Apart from the piano, violin, and clarinet, I also play the jaw harp, Nagoya harp, and many other world music instruments. This all started when toy music \u2013 think castanets and maracas \u2013 piqued my interest at a young age. I gradually discovered more and more musical instruments and techniques from different cultures around the world, one of which was overtone singing. I first learned about it in a class back in uni. It was a truly awe-inspiring experience; I remember being so amazed by how the performer was able to sing two notes at the same time. So, I ended up teaching myself overtone singing using YouTube videos.<\/p>\n<h3>Could you tell us more about your role in Sync 5?<\/h3>\n<p>I was one of the founding members of Sync 5. I first had the idea to create a new group featuring young musicians on a mix of instruments. After discussing with Steffi, who\u2019s now the harmonica player of Sync 5, we decided to form an ensemble with our peers. We then gathered some fellow musicians we had met in APA and via RTHK\u2019s Young Music Makers programme (\u6a02\u58c7\u65b0\u79c0). It may come as a surprise to our audience, but all of our members are born in the 2000s (except myself). Furthermore, only Erica the cellist and Eddie the zhongruan player are currently enrolled in APA [as professional performers]; the other three members are all full-time students at Hong Kong universities, majoring in non-music-related subjects, such as medicine and education.<\/p>\n<p>With the ensemble having hit the ground running, I\u2019ve now very much left its development to the hands of the players. But, I still attend the rehearsals, coach them, and write pieces for them as the Composer-in-Residence.<\/p>\n<h3>In a previous interview, you said that music was about the culture and history of its place of origin. How would you describe the music of Hong Kong right now?<\/h3>\n<figure id=\"attachment_186399\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-186399\" style=\"width: 900px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-medium wp-image-186399 lazyload\" data-src=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2021\/11\/hippocrates-cheng-interview-4-900x643.jpeg\" alt=\"hippocrates cheng sync 5 hong kong young musicians\" width=\"900\" height=\"643\" data-srcset=\"https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2021\/11\/hippocrates-cheng-interview-4-900x643.jpeg 900w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2021\/11\/hippocrates-cheng-interview-4-768x549.jpeg 768w, https:\/\/static.thehoneycombers.com\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/6\/2021\/11\/hippocrates-cheng-interview-4.jpeg 1400w\" data-sizes=\"(max-width: 900px) 100vw, 900px\" src=\"data:image\/gif;base64,R0lGODlhAQABAAAAACH5BAEKAAEALAAAAAABAAEAAAICTAEAOw==\" style=\"--smush-placeholder-width: 900px; --smush-placeholder-aspect-ratio: 900\/643;\" \/><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-186399\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Western and non-Western instruments cross paths in the music of Hippocrates Cheng and Sync 5<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>I think Hong Kong is a very special place, with a rich history and great cultural diversity. I\u2019d compare the music here to the likes of a \u2018harbour\u2019 \u2013 it has a variety of everything. When you look at our popular music, we have chart pop, but also indie bands; we also have experimental musicians, an active western classical music scene, traditional Chinese orchestras, ensembles, and more. Unfortunately, while I personally feel that all music genres are equal, I see that there\u2019s still a strong sense of hierarchy in the public\u2019s reception in music. And this isn\u2019t limited to Hong Kong, of course \u2013 there are similar issues around the world. So, we have lots to work on as musicians nowadays!<\/p>\n<h3>What are your upcoming projects and plans?<\/h3>\n<p>Having just finished our performances in Xiqu Centre and the Fringe Club, Sync 5 and I are working on a documentary commissioned by the Hong Kong Jockey Club. For this documentary, we\u2019re collaborating with puppet shadow master, <a href=\"https:\/\/www.facebook.com\/wongfaipuppetshadow\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ener nofollow\">Wong Fai<\/a> (\u9ec3\u6689). This will be an interesting partnership, with people across different generations coming together to promote the arts and traditional craftsmanship in Hong Kong. We hope you\u2019re as excited as we are towards seeing (and hearing) the artistic chemistry between us!<\/p>\n<p>In terms of a personal long-term goal, I\u2019d like to further promote world music \u2013 but not as \u2018world music\u2019 i.e. a label plastered on music that is simply \u2018non-western\u2019. I hope we can all learn to appreciate music as a whole, and at least be aware of \u2013 if not remove \u2013 the stereotypes attached to each genre, in particular the music outside of the Eurocentric canon.<\/p>\n<p><em>Follow <a href=\"https:\/\/www.instagram.com\/hippocratescheng.music\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ener nofollow\">Hippocrates Cheng on Instagram<\/a> and <a href=\"https:\/\/www.facebook.com\/sync5.hk\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ener nofollow\">Sync 5 on Facebook<\/a> to stay updated with their projects and performances!<\/em><\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>I first met Hippocrates Cheng Ching-nam after the debut concert of a new local music ensemble, Sync 5.
